Gather Your Ingredients

Before diving into any cooking adventure, it’s important to have everything at the ready. Here’s what you’ll need for the snickerdoodle banana bread:

  • Wet Ingredients:

  • 3 ripe bananas

  • 1/3 cup melted butter (unsalted)

  • 1 cup sugar

  • 1 large egg

  • 1 teaspoon pure vanilla extract

  • Dry Ingredients:

  • 1 teaspoon baking soda

  • Pinch of salt

  • 1 ½ cups all-purpose flour

  • Cinnamon-Sugar Topping:

  • 2 tablespoons sugar

  • 1 teaspoon ground cinnamon

Having your ingredients pre-measured not only speeds up the process but also ensures you don’t miss anything essential.

Prepare the Wet Ingredients

Now that you have everything lined up, let’s start by preparing the wet ingredients. Mash the ripe bananas in a large mixing bowl until smooth. The riper your bananas, the sweeter your bread will be, so don’t shy away from using those speckled ones.

Next, stir in the melted butter using a spatula until well combined. Add in the sugar, and mix thoroughly. Then beat in the egg and vanilla extract. Mix the Dry Ingredients

In a separate bowl, whisk together the dry ingredients: flour, baking soda, and a pinch of salt. This step is crucial, as it helps evenly distribute the leavening agents throughout the batter. If you want to get fancy, you can sift the flour, which makes for a lighter bread, but I find that whisking does the trick just fine.

This is also a good time to think about variations! Looking to add a bit of crunch? Consider tossing in some chopped nuts or a handful of chocolate chips — both pair beautifully with the flavors of this snickerdoodle banana bread recipe.

Combine the Mixtures

Once your wet and dry ingredients are ready, it’s time to combine them! Gradually add the dry mixture into the wet mixture. Stir gently until just combined. Over-mixing can lead to a tough texture, which is not what we’re going for here. A few lumps are perfectly okay!

Add the Cinnamon-Sugar Topping

Now comes the fun part! In a small bowl, mix together the sugar and cinnamon for the topping. After pouring your batter into a greased loaf pan, sprinkle the cinnamon-sugar mixture generously over the top. This creates that signature snickerdoodle crunch that will have your friends and family asking for the recipe.

Bake to Perfection

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and place your loaf pan in. Bake for 60-65 minutes, or until golden brown and a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ean. The smell will be absolutely heavenly!

Let your snickerdoodle banana bread cool in the pan for a few minutes before transferring it to a wire rack to cool completely. Slicing into a warm loaf is truly a moment of joy!

Cooking Tips and Notes for Snickerdoodle Banana Bread

When baking this snickerdoodle banana bread, there are a few tips to ensure it turns out perfect every time.

  • Choose Ripe Bananas: The riper the bananas, the sweeter and more flavorful your bread will be. Look for bananas with plenty of brown spots!

  • Room Temperature Ingredients: For a smoother batter, use eggs and butter at room temperature. This helps them incorporate better, resulting in a fluffy texture.

  • Don’t Overmix: When combining the wet and dry ingredients, mix just until combined. Overmixing can lead to dense bread instead of that light, airy texture you’re aiming for.

  • Spice It Up: Feel free to experiment with spices! Consider adding a hint of nutmeg or cardamom for a unique flavor boost.

  • Storage Tips: Once cooled, store your snickerdoodle banana bread in an airtight container at room temperature. It should stay fresh for about 3-4 days.

FAQs about Snickerdoodle Banana Bread

When diving into the delightful world of baking, you might have some pressing questions about this scrumptious snickerdoodle banana bread recipe. Here are some common queries answered to make your baking adventure smooth and enjoyable!

Can I add nuts to the banana bread?
Absolutely! If you’re a fan of nuts, they can add a lovely crunch and flavor to your bread. Chopped walnuts or pecans pair beautifully with the sweet banana flavor. Just remember to toast them lightly first to enhance their nuttiness. You can fold in about a cup of your desired nuts to the batter before pouring it into your loaf pan for a little extra texture.

How should I store leftover banana bread?
Storing your snickerdoodle banana bread can be quite simple! If you have leftovers (which might be hard because it’s so delicious), wrap the cooled bread tightly in plastic wrap or aluminum foil to keep it fresh. You can keep it at room temperature for about 2–3 days. Just a tip: if you live in a humid area, storing it in the fridge can help fend off any mold.

Is this recipe suitable for freezing?
Yes, yes, and yes! This snickerdoodle banana bread recipe is perfect for freezing. Wrap it tightly in plastic wrap, then place it in a freezer bag. It can last for up to 3 months! When you’re ready to enjoy it again, just let it thaw at room temperature, or pop slices in the toaster to warm them up while keeping that delightful texture.

Ingredients

Scale
  • 3 ripe bananas
  • 1/3 cup melted butter
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t
  • 3/4 cup sugar
  • 1 large egg
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1 cup all-purpose flour
  • 1 tablespoon cinnamon sugar (for topping)

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and grease a loaf pan.
  2. In a mixing bowl, mash the ripe bananas with a fork until smooth.
  3. Stir in the melted butter until well combined.
  4. Add the baking soda and salt to the mixture and stir.
  5. Mix in the sugar, egg, and vanilla extract, then stir until smooth.
  6. Finally, add the flour and mix until just combined.
  7. Pour the batter into the prepared loaf pan and sprinkle the cinnamon sugar on top.
  8. Bake for 60-65 minutes or until a toothpick inserted comes out clean.
  9. Let it cool in the pan for 10 minutes before transferring to a wire rack to cool completely.

Notes

  • For an extra kick, you can add chopped nuts or chocolate chips.
  • Ensure your bananas are very ripe for the best flavor.
